Electronic Project Management Control System and Tracking Sample Clauses

Electronic Project Management Control System and Tracking. CMR shall use TFC’s designated project management software system to correspond and maintain project related correspondence and documentation throughout the life of the Project including Project close-out and final payments. CMR will establish and maintain a numbering and tracking system for all Project records, including changes, requests for information, submittals, and supplemental instructions and provide updated records at each TFC’s meeting and at other times when requested. CMR certifies and represents that it is proficient in the use of CAD systems and the EPMCS utilized by TFC.

  • Construction Management Plan Contractor shall prepare and furnish to the Owner a thorough and complete plan for the management of the Project from issuance of the Proceed Order through the issuance of the Design Professional's Certificate of Material Completion. Such plan shall include, without limitation, an estimate of the manpower requirements for each trade and the anticipated availability of such manpower, a schedule prepared using the critical path method that will amplify and support the schedule required in Article 2.1.5 below, and the Submittal Schedule as required in Article 2.2.3. The Contractor shall include in his plan the names and resumés of the Project Superintendent, Project Manager and the person in charge of Safety.
